Fix serverConfig race condition in gr-reply-dialog
Bug: Issue 4347 Change-Id: I1fd9722dcb22116d04d01a4814aa82f8c40cdb9f
This commit is contained in:
@@ -83,7 +83,7 @@
|
|||||||
],
|
],
|
||||||
|
|
||||||
observers: [
|
observers: [
|
||||||
'_changeUpdated(change.reviewers.*, change.owner)',
|
'_changeUpdated(change.reviewers.*, change.owner, serverConfig)',
|
||||||
],
|
],
|
||||||
|
|
||||||
attached: function() {
|
attached: function() {
|
||||||
@@ -300,7 +300,7 @@
|
|||||||
return permittedLabels[label];
|
return permittedLabels[label];
|
||||||
},
|
},
|
||||||
|
|
||||||
_changeUpdated: function(changeRecord, owner) {
|
_changeUpdated: function(changeRecord, owner, serverConfig) {
|
||||||
this._owner = owner;
|
this._owner = owner;
|
||||||
|
|
||||||
var reviewers = [];
|
var reviewers = [];
|
||||||
@@ -326,7 +326,7 @@
|
|||||||
});
|
});
|
||||||
}
|
}
|
||||||
|
|
||||||
if (this.serverConfig.note_db_enabled) {
|
if (serverConfig.note_db_enabled) {
|
||||||
this._ccs = ccs;
|
this._ccs = ccs;
|
||||||
} else {
|
} else {
|
||||||
reviewers = reviewers.concat(ccs);
|
reviewers = reviewers.concat(ccs);
|
||||||
|
|||||||
Reference in New Issue
Block a user